☐ Rounding check, Coinloft FX — before sealing the keys, make sure the converter rounds half-even, not half-up, or support will drown in one-cent tickets again. Run the Tillbrook sample batch and eyeball the totals. If the ceremony console locks you out mid-check, use the sealed recovery flow with the passphrase written just under this item.

vault phrase of kaduf-baweg = norael-julox-raleth-wenok-eliir-ulamir-ulair-norwyn-rusion

# Service Accounts: String Extraction

The `extract-i18n` script pulls translatable strings from all Bramblewick repos and pushes them to the Glossa service. It runs under the `i18n-extractor` service account. Do not run it under your personal account; Glossa rate-limits individual users aggressively. The account has write access to the staging catalog only. Set the token in your shell before invoking the script. The current staging token is below.

API key for kahap-kafog: zpat15_6qzxZ7YR8aDwjmp

### Item 14 — Sort Stability in Report Builder

Verify that the Wrenfield report builder produces deterministic ordering when rows share equal sort keys. The underlying engine previously used an unstable sort, which caused audit exports to differ between runs and complicated evidence comparison. Confirm the stable-sort flag is enabled in production configs and that regression tests cover tied keys. Confirmation of the control and remediation history should be obtained from the owner identified below.

named custodian: Quenix Oliix

Subject: Memtrace cut-over complete

Team,

Cut-over to Memtrace v2 for GPU memory profiling finished last night. Old v1 agents are disabled; any tickets referencing v1 dashboards should be closed as resolved-by-migration. Sampling overhead is now under 2% and allocation traces include kernel names. Known gap: profiles older than 30 days were not migrated. Point customers at the v2 docs for setup questions. For reference when troubleshooting, the agent now runs with the following configuration.

settings of bagaf-bawip:
[aldax]
port = 5000
region = south-4
host = aldax.brasklabs.corp
team = brivan
timeout_ms = 2000
retries = 2